Tim Berger, MD professor of Clinical Dermatology Department of Dermatology explains to women if there is any connection between Polycystic Ovarian Syndrome & acne.
Dr. Tim Berger: Yes, women with polycystic ovaries frequently are hyper-androgen. So, they have excess male hormone relative to the amount of female hormone they have and that causes them to have acne. That also causes them to have excess hair growth on the upper lip, chin, centered chest, and in the pubic area and that is often a more specific marker for that syndrome.
